Automatic Tickets Spark Tensions in Benue APC as Zonal Legal Adviser Speaks Out

The All Progressives Congress (APC) in Benue State is facing internal tensions following the issuance of automatic tickets to certain candidates ahead of the 2027 elections.

In a recent interview on Arise News, Barrister Napoleon Otache, the State Zonal Legal Adviser of the APC, addressed the controversy surrounding the party’s decision-making process. He emphasized the need to protect the governorship ticket, stating that while the party may deny tickets to others, the governorship position should face no cuts or challenges.
